Why the eye confuses consular with consulté
These two trip readers on the page rather than in the ear: consular is [kõnsuˈlaɾ] while consulté is [kõnsul̪ˈt̪e]. Spoken aloud the problem disappears. In writing it persists, because they share most of their letters but differ in 2 positions, and the parts of speech differ too (adjective vs verb), which is usually the fastest check.
